Mechanical And Thermodynamical Modeling Of Fluid Interfaces - Series on Advances in Mathematics for Applied Sciences Gatignol, Renee (Univ Pierre Et Marie Curie & Cnrs, France)
Mechanical And Thermodynamical Modeling Of Fluid Interfaces - Series on Advances in Mathematics for Applied Sciences
Gatignol, Renee (Univ Pierre Et Marie Curie & Cnrs, France)
A comprehensive survey of the balance equations for mass, momentum and energy for the interfaces in pure fluids and mixtures. Constitutive laws are presented for many situations in engineering science, and examples are provided, including surface viscosity effects and vapour recoil.
